In this episode of Royally Quacked, Cody and Gary discuss various news and updates from the NHL. They start with trivia about the most hat tricks in Kings history. They then move on to discuss recent signings and potential trades for the Kings and Ducks. They also talk about the PWHL Minnesota winning the first ever Walter Cup trophy and Joe Pavelski's potential retirement. They discuss the possibility of trading early first-round picks for the Devils, Senators, and Sabres. They also mention the increase in the league salary cap for the next season. Other topics include the Utah hockey team name and jerseys, the sale of Cap Friendly, the hiring of Eric Tulsky as the new General Manager of the Carolina Hurricanes, and the request for a trade by Patrik Laine. They end with the news of Alexander Steen becoming the next general manager of the St. Louis Blues and Kaapo Kakko re-signing with the New York Rangers. In this episode, Cody and Gary discuss the NHL playoffs, including the finals between the Florida Panthers and the Edmonton Oilers. They also talk about the rebranding of the Anaheim Ducks and the Los Angeles Kings, sharing their thoughts on the new logos and jerseys. The hosts answer listener questions about teams being swept in the Stanley Cup finals and the best and worst trades their teams have made in the last 10 years. They end the episode by sharing a review they received and expressing their gratitude to their listeners.
